i'm having some problems getting head-tracking enabled in any applications at the moment.

i have had it working some time ago but it has not been working in any application for a while.

i am not using any logitech devices and i have tried experimenting with what has been plugged into the USB ports to no avail.

i am using USB 2.0 ports and not USB 3.0 ports.

i am using a different USB cable to the one that originally shipped with the Rift and this is the only change that i can think of that may be causing the issue.

are there any other trouble-shooting steps or ways to test if head-tracking is working at all on the device and what other steps should i take to try to enable head-tracking again?

Can you test on a different computer?

You can try finding the USB device "Tracker DK" in the device manager and uninstalling the driver (it should grab the default ones automatically after this).

Sometimes unplugging and replugging the cable helps. Switching USB ports. Replacing with a different cable.

i am further troubleshooting my problem with head-tracking using the oculus configuration utility.

when i open the configuration utility, i get the error message that no USB is detected and all of the options in the configuration utility are blacked out.

the device shows visuals fine but i am unable to get head-tracking.

would this indicate that the problem may be the USB cable?

Well it could be the USB cable, it could be a busted tracker, or it could be a driver issue on your computer. I would suggest trying on a totally different machine (preferably with Windows 7) and see if the problem still happens.
